**Understanding Design Registration**
Design registration is a legal process that grants exclusive rights to the visual design of an object. This not only prevents unauthorized use of a design but also empowers businesses to differentiate themselves in a saturated market. In the context of warehousing, where design can impact logistics, user experience, and product accessibility, pursuing design registration becomes an essential strategic move.

**Navigating Design Protection Administration**
To effectively protect warehouse designs, businesses must navigate the complexities of design protection administration. This involves understanding the nuances of the design registration process, which varies from jurisdiction to jurisdiction. In South Korea, for instance, the Korea Intellectual Property Office (KIPO) oversees the registration process, ensuring that designs meet specific criteria for protection.

**Key Considerations in Design Registration**
When pursuing design registration, businesses should pay close attention to several key factors:
1. **Novelty and Originality**: The design must be new and original, distinguishing it from existing designs.
2. **Functional and Aesthetic Aspects**: It’s crucial to highlight how the design enhances both functionality and aesthetics within the warehouse environment.
3. **Documentation**: Proper documentation and representation of the design are critical for a successful registration. This includes detailed drawings, photographs, and descriptions that capture the essence of the design.
4. **Duration of Protection**: Understanding the duration of protection and renewal processes is essential for long-term design strategy.
